Melatonin for Sleep-Wake Rhythm Support

Melatonin stands out as the most direct way to influence your internal clock through the pineal gland. Since this gland naturally produces the hormone to signal that it is time to rest, using melatonin for sleep mimics a biological process already occurring within your brain.

Why melatonin is the most directly relevant supplement

Evidence for jet lag, delayed sleep timing, and occasional insomnia

Clinical research consistently shows that melatonin helps shift the timing of your sleep cycle. It is particularly effective for travelers dealing with jet lag or individuals struggling with delayed sleep phase syndrome. By providing a gentle nudge to your internal clock, it helps you fall asleep at a more appropriate hour.

Why more melatonin is not necessarily better

Many consumers mistakenly believe that higher doses lead to faster results. In reality, the body only requires a small amount to trigger the natural sleep response. Taking excessive amounts can actually disrupt your circadian rhythm support rather than helping it.

Potential benefits and limitations

Pros: circadian timing support and relatively rapid effects

The primary advantage of this supplement is its ability to reset your biological clock efficiently. When used correctly, it provides reliable assistance for those who have trouble winding down at night.

Cons: morning grogginess, vivid dreams, and inconsistent supplement quality

Some users report feeling groggy the next morning or experiencing unusually vivid dreams. Furthermore, because the supplement industry is not strictly regulated, the actual amount of hormone in a pill may vary significantly from what is listed on the label.

Safe-use considerations for adults

Low-dose timing compared with high-dose products

Experts generally recommend starting with the lowest effective dose, often between 0.3mg and 1mg. Timing is critical; taking it too late in the night can shift your sleep cycle in the wrong direction.

Interactions with anticoagulants, sedatives, seizure medicines, and other drugs

You must exercise caution if you are currently taking other medications. Melatonin can interact with blood thinners, sedatives, and seizure medications, potentially altering their effectiveness or causing unwanted side effects.

Magnesium for Relaxation and Healthy Sleep

Magnesium plays a vital role in how our bodies manage stress and prepare for sleep. This essential mineral acts as a natural relaxant, helping to quiet the nervous system after a long day. By supporting healthy neurotransmitter function, it creates a physiological environment that is more conducive to rest.

How magnesium may support the nervous system and sleep quality

The mineral is involved in hundreds of biochemical reactions, including those that regulate muscle contraction and nerve signaling. When levels are adequate, the body can transition more smoothly into a state of calm. Many individuals find that using magnesium for sleep helps them feel more relaxed, which is a key factor in falling asleep faster.

What clinical evidence suggests about magnesium and insomnia

Research indicates that magnesium supplementation can improve sleep efficiency and duration, particularly in older adults. While it is not a sedative in the traditional sense, it helps stabilize the internal clock and reduces the time it takes to drift off. However, the results are most consistent when the individual has a pre-existing deficiency.

Why benefits may be more likely when magnesium intake is low

If your diet is already rich in leafy greens, nuts, and seeds, you may not see significant changes from extra supplementation. The body maintains tight control over mineral levels, and taking large amounts unnecessarily does not provide extra benefits. Focusing on correcting a deficiency is a much more effective strategy than megadosing.

Limits of the evidence for direct pineal gland effects

It is important to clarify that magnesium is not a direct treatment for the pineal gland. While it supports overall nervous system health, there is no strong evidence that it directly stimulates melatonin production or "decalcifies" the gland. It is best viewed as a supportive tool for general relaxation rather than a targeted pineal therapy.

Choosing a form and dose responsibly

Not all supplements are created equal, and your choice of form can impact how well your body absorbs the mineral. Selecting the right type is essential for both comfort and effectiveness.

Magnesium glycinate, citrate, and oxide compared

Different forms offer varying levels of bioavailability and digestive impact. The following table outlines the common differences between these popular options:

FormAbsorption RateCommon UseDigestive Impact
Magnesium glycinateHighRelaxation & SleepGentle on stomach
Magnesium citrateModerateDigestion supportCan cause loose stools
Magnesium oxideLowGeneral supplementationHigh risk of diarrhea

Diarrhea risk, kidney disease precautions, and medication spacing

High doses of certain forms, especially oxide, can lead to digestive discomfort or diarrhea. If you have kidney disease, you must consult a doctor before starting any supplement, as your kidneys may struggle to filter excess minerals. Additionally, always space your magnesium intake at least two hours apart from other medications to avoid potential absorption interference.

Glycine for Sleep Onset and Overnight Comfort

Research into glycine for sleep reveals how this humble nutrient helps the body transition into a restful state. While many people focus on hormones, this amino acid works through different physiological pathways to promote relaxation.

How glycine may help the body prepare for sleep

Glycine acts as a neurotransmitter that helps calm the central nervous system. By influencing specific receptors in the brain, it encourages a state of readiness for rest.

One of its most fascinating roles involves thermoregulation. It helps lower the core body temperature, which is a critical signal for the body to initiate sleep.

Research on sleep quality, next-day alertness, and body temperature

Studies suggest that taking this amino acid before bed can improve subjective sleep quality. Participants often report feeling more refreshed the following morning.

"The administration of glycine before bedtime significantly improves sleep quality and sleep onset latency in individuals with sleep complaints." — Journal of Pharmacological Sciences

By promoting a deeper, more restorative rest, it may help reduce feelings of grogginess. This makes it a popular choice for those seeking reliable sleep onset support.

Why glycine is a sleep-support option rather than a melatonin replacement

It is important to understand that glycine does not mimic the circadian signaling of melatonin. While melatonin tells your body it is time to sleep, glycine helps create the physical environment necessary for that sleep to occur.

Think of it as a foundational tool rather than a direct hormonal trigger. It supports the body's natural processes without interfering with your internal clock.

Practical use and safety profile

Most people find that glycine is well-tolerated when taken in standard doses. It is often available as a powder that mixes easily into water or tea.

When evening use may make sense

Taking this supplement about 30 to 60 minutes before bed is generally recommended. This timing allows the body to absorb the amino acid and begin the cooling process.

  • Start with a lower dose to assess individual tolerance.
  • Consistency is key for observing long-term benefits.
  • Pairing it with a calm environment enhances its effectiveness.

Potential concerns for people with medical conditions or medication sensitivities

While generally safe, those with underlying health issues should exercise caution. Always consult a healthcare provider if you are currently taking medications for neurological or metabolic conditions.

Individuals with specific sensitivities may experience mild digestive changes. Always prioritize professional medical advice when adding new supplements to your nightly routine.

L-Theanine for Calm Without Strong Sedation

L-theanine has gained popularity as a gentle way to support relaxation during the evening hours. Many individuals seek L-theanine for sleep because it promotes a sense of calm without the heavy, groggy feeling often associated with traditional sedatives.

How L-theanine may influence relaxation and mental arousal

This unique amino acid, commonly found in green tea, is known for its ability to cross the blood-brain barrier. It may help modulate neurotransmitters that influence mood and focus. By promoting alpha brain wave activity, it encourages a state of relaxed alertness rather than total sedation.

What evidence exists for sleep quality and stress-related sleep problems

Research suggests that this compound may be a useful tool for stress-related sleep support. While it is not a potent sleep-inducing drug, it helps quiet the "racing mind" that often prevents people from falling asleep quickly.

Its potential role alongside behavioral sleep strategies

Using this supplement works best when paired with consistent habits like keeping a dark room and avoiding screens before bed. It acts as a supportive layer to help your body transition into a restful state more naturally.

Why evidence for direct pineal gland support remains limited

It is important to note that while L-theanine aids relaxation, there is no scientific evidence that it directly stimulates the pineal gland. It does not function like melatonin and should not be viewed as a direct regulator of your circadian rhythm.

Usage considerations and possible side effects

Most people tolerate this supplement well, but individual responses can vary. It is always wise to start with a lower dose to see how your body reacts before increasing your intake.

Combining L-theanine with caffeine or other calming supplements

Many people combine it with caffeine to smooth out the "jitters" associated with coffee. However, when using it for sleep, avoid mixing it with stimulants. It can be safely paired with other calming herbs like chamomile or magnesium, but monitor your total intake.

Blood pressure, sedative medication, and pregnancy precautions

Because L-theanine may have a mild effect on blood pressure, those on hypertension medication should consult a doctor first. Furthermore, if you are pregnant or taking prescription sedatives, always seek professional medical advice before adding new supplements to your routine.

Supplements With Weak Evidence or Overstated Pineal Claims

It is important to distinguish between evidence-based nutrition and marketing trends that lack clinical validation. While many people seek ways to optimize their health, some pineal detox supplements rely on pseudoscientific claims rather than rigorous human trials.

Chlorella, iodine, and “pineal detox” formulas

Why claims about removing fluoride or reversing calcification are not established

Many products marketed for pineal health suggest they can remove fluoride or reverse calcification. Currently, there is no credible clinical evidence to support the idea that specific supplements can safely "decalcify" the pineal gland in humans. These claims often misinterpret basic biological processes to sell unproven solutions.

Risks of excess iodine and contaminated detox products

Some formulas contain high levels of iodine, which can be dangerous for those with thyroid conditions. Furthermore, unregulated detox products may carry risks of heavy metal contamination. It is safer to focus on balanced nutrition rather than unverified cleansing protocols.

5-HTP, tryptophan, and serotonin-related products

Potential interactions with antidepressants and other serotonergic medicines

Supplements like 5-HTP and tryptophan are precursors to serotonin. Taking these alongside prescription antidepressants can lead to serotonin syndrome, a potentially life-threatening condition. Always consult a doctor before adding these to your routine if you are already taking medication.

Herbal blends marketed for third-eye or pineal activation

Why proprietary blends make evidence and dosing difficult to evaluate

Many herbal blends use "proprietary formulas" to hide the exact amounts of each ingredient. This makes it impossible to know if you are taking an effective dose or a negligible amount. Transparency is essential for safety and efficacy.

How to Choose and Use a Pineal-Support Supplement Safely

Before you add any new supplement to your nightly routine, it is essential to understand how to select products that are both effective and safe. Navigating the marketplace requires a clear understanding of your specific needs rather than relying on broad marketing claims.

Start with the sleep problem rather than the marketing claim

Match the ingredient to difficulty falling asleep, staying asleep, or shifting sleep timing

Identify exactly where your sleep cycle is failing. If you struggle with sleep onset, you might look for ingredients that help you wind down quickly. Conversely, if you wake up frequently, you may need support for sleep maintenance.

Consider sleep duration, stress, medications, and caffeine intake first

Your daily habits play a massive role in how well a supplement works. Always account for your total caffeine intake and stress levels before assuming a supplement is the missing piece of the puzzle.

Evaluate supplement quality in the United States

Look for independent testing from USP, NSF, or ConsumerLab

Quality control is vital for supplement safety. Always look for seals from independent organizations like USP, NSF, or ConsumerLab to ensure the product contains what the label claims.

Check serving size, ingredient amounts, expiration dates, and proprietary blends

Avoid products that hide their ingredient amounts behind "proprietary blends." You deserve to know exactly how much of each substance you are consuming to avoid accidental over-dosing.

Build a conservative trial plan

Use one new supplement at a time and track sleep outcomes

Introducing multiple new items at once makes it impossible to know what is actually helping. Start with one, keep a sleep diary, and observe how your body responds over two weeks.

Set a review point and stop if benefits are absent or side effects appear

If you do not notice a positive change after a set period, stop taking the supplement. There is no reason to continue a regimen that does not provide clear, measurable benefits.

Know who should consult a healthcare professional first

Pregnant or breastfeeding adults, children, older adults, and people with chronic disease

Certain groups are at higher risk for adverse reactions. If you fall into these categories, always speak with your doctor before starting any new routine.

People taking anticoagulants, antidepressants, sedatives, seizure medicines, or blood-pressure drugs

Be particularly cautious regarding 5-HTP interactions if you are currently taking prescription medications. These substances can significantly alter how your body processes drugs, leading to potentially dangerous side effects.

Pair supplementation with proven circadian habits

Morning outdoor light and a consistent wake time

Supplements are not a replacement for a healthy lifestyle. Getting bright, natural light early in the morning helps anchor your internal clock more effectively than any pill.

Dim evening light, a cool bedroom, and reduced late-day caffeine

Create an environment that encourages natural melatonin production. By keeping your bedroom cool and limiting blue light exposure, you provide the best foundation for your body to rest naturally.
